Peridot is the birthstone for August and is used in jewelry. It has been designated as a symbol (or a gift) for the 16th anniversary. Peridot is known to be associated with relaxation and is supposed to protect a wearer from negativity.

Peridot is a very attractive looking gemstone that is usually olive green in color. It‘s name is French and is pronounced as Pear-ih-doe. For the most part, Peridot is a rather rare gemstone. While it is not as valuable or as pricey as many other gemstones, it is usually difficult to mine and cultivate. Peridot is a wonderful gemstone that at its best takes on an attractive olive green hue. Other colors are available, but not as always as in demand as the Olive green color. Besides olive green, yellowish green, yellowish brown and brownish green are available. Peridot is the commercial gemstone name for this magnesium iron mineral that sometimes is mixed with nickel and chromium. Chromium gives Peridot its beautiful green hue. In regular mineral form, Peridot is commonly called Olivine. Another mineral that is closely associated with Peridot in color and features is Chrysolite.
